Inside the Quake folder, delete this file. Opengl32.dll.
This file is GL ICD for 3dfx cards, since you got a GeForce2MX you don't need it.

You need "glq1114.exe" to play quake in OpenGL mode, it woks like a charm, for the res. matter you need to enter params. in the command line of the shortcut, i.e.:
c:\QUAKE\GLQUAKE -width 1600 -height 1200 -bpp 32
When installing GLQUAKE, uncheck the part reserved to 3DFX, you indeed don't need it !
